Abstract:
The low-energy states of two-dimensional hole gases formed in transition metal dichalcogenide heterobilayer moiré superlattices are accurately described by two-dimensional triangular-lattice Hubbard models. I will discuss progress that has been made in exploring the properties of these systems both theoretically and experimentally.
